Learn proven techniques to effectively research African American genealogy.
Tamika Strong will introduce genealogy research techniques and demonstrate how to access them online using FamilySearch and Ancestry databases.

Tamika Strong is an archivist at the Georgia Archives. She serves as the Technology Director of the Georgia Genealogical Society and is on the Board of the Georgia Archives Institute. She has presented workshops at various institutions, including Emory University, the DeKalb History Center, and the Digital Library of Georgia. She leads a monthly genealogy discussion group and is active in several genealogy organizations.
Strong graduated from Emory University with a Bachelor of Arts in African American Studies. She received her Master of Library and Information Science from the University of Pittsburgh and her Master of Archival Studies at Clayton State University.
